Output 3dad93aab8ff24cc3161581fc81f77813dbb3203cf0948cd007cdcefd62f8fc4:1

value
3843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63b41e1335fbc482770d85a61d7bdef25aa2af40 OP_EQUAL
address
3AnCbKLNJTnsS8ee8pMHiVYWb61CjTMvV4
transaction
3dad93aab8ff24cc3161581fc81f77813dbb3203cf0948cd007cdcefd62f8fc4
confirmations
138841
spent
true